In a world where many of us spend hours glued to our desks, the physical and mental toll can be significant. Long hours in front of a computer screen often lead to discomfort and tension, particularly in the neck, shoulders, and lower back. Desk workers frequently experience issues like poor posture and repetitive strain injuries, which can undermine productivity and overall well-being. Incorporating regular yoga practice into the daily routine can be a powerful antidote to these challenges.

Yoga offers a wide range of benefits that directly address the needs of office workers. It promotes flexibility, enhances strength, and fosters relaxation—all essential for counteracting the effects of prolonged sitting. Imagine being able to alleviate that nagging upper back pain or ease tightness in your hips after a long day at work. Regular yoga practice can help cultivate body awareness and reduce stress levels, making it an ideal companion for those navigating the demands of desk jobs.

The Impact of Sitting All Day

When we sit for extended periods, our bodies tend to adopt positions that are not conducive to good health. Rounded shoulders and forward head posture become common as we lean toward our screens. This alignment puts strain on various muscle groups, leading to issues like tech neck and chronic pain. Research shows that sedentary lifestyles can increase the risk of musculoskeletal disorders. Moreover, studies indicate that even short bursts of movement can significantly improve physical comfort and mental clarity.

Key Benefits of Yoga for Desk Workers

Practicing yoga regularly provides numerous advantages for those who spend their days seated at desks. Here are some key benefits:

Increased Flexibility: Stretches designed for tight hip flexors and hamstrings relieve tension associated with prolonged sitting. Stress Relief: Mindful breathing techniques foster relaxation, reducing anxiety levels during busy workdays. Enhanced Focus: Yoga encourages mindfulness, allowing practitioners to cultivate concentration—a valuable asset in any work environment. Pain Management: Regularly integrating gentle stretches can alleviate common issues such as neck stiffness or wrist pain from typing.

These benefits create a ripple effect—improving both physical health and mental acuity while contributing positively to workplace morale.

Specific Practices for Desk Workers

Integrating yoga into your daily routine doesn't require extensive time commitments or special equipment; even small adjustments can yield substantial benefits.

Chair Yoga

For those unable to step away from their desks for long periods, chair yoga offers accessible solutions right at your workstation. Simple movements like seated twists or shoulder rolls can effectively relieve tension without requiring you to leave your chair.

Imagine starting your day with a few seated cat-cow stretches—this gentle movement opens up the spine while releasing tightness in the back and shoulders. Another effective practice is wrist stretches; simply extend one arm forward with fingers pointing down while gently pulling back on the fingers with your other hand—this counteracts strain from typing.

Standing Poses

Taking brief breaks throughout your workday to stand up and stretch can also be incredibly beneficial. Standing forward bends elongate the spine while stretching hamstrings; these poses enhance circulation throughout the body.

A personal favorite is downward-facing dog; this pose not only opens up the chest but also lengthens the spine while stretching out tight calves—a common complaint among those who sit all day.

Creating Your Daily Routine

Establishing a consistent routine is essential for integrating yoga into your life effectively. Here are some tips for creating a sustainable practice:

    Set Reminders: Utilize calendar alerts or sticky notes as prompts for brief stretching sessions throughout your day. Start Small: Begin with just five minutes each morning or during breaks dedicated entirely to yoga practices; gradually increase duration as you become more comfortable. Join Group Classes: If possible, consider participating in lunch-hour classes offered by local studios or even online sessions tailored specifically for office workers.

Listening to Your Body

While yoga is generally safe for most people, it's important to listen closely to your body’s signals during practice—especially if you’re new to it. Avoid pushing yourself too hard into poses; instead focus on finding comfort within each stretch while maintaining proper alignment.

If pre-existing injuries exist or pain arises during certain movements consult with healthcare professionals before beginning any new exercise regimen—including yoga.
